$1.1m refurbishment of apartment for NYU president

New York University has reportedly spent $1.1m on refurbishing a Greenwich Village apartment that will be the home of its new president, Andrew Hamilton.

Hamilton, who is vice-chancellor of Oxford University, will take up his new role in January.

The property offers four bedrooms and 4,200 sq ft of space, spread over two floors. The refurbishment work includes the repositioning of a staircase and the addition of new walls.
